This fall, for the first time, educators have the opportunity to receive a copy of the script of the late Marc P. Smith’s play, “Karski” for classroom study purposes. Thanks to an affiliation with the non-profit Facing History, this play can be another important vehicle for telling the amazing story of Jan Karski.
Marc P. Smith's "Karski" The scripts from two plays by the late playwright Marc P. Smith, A Journey to Kreisau and Karski, are available, free of charge, for use by Facing History and Ourselves educators for classroom study purposes.

The Kreisau Project | Transmission of Memory Through the Arts. At the center of Marc P. Smith’s creative work of the past 9 years (2002-2011) are two plays: “A Journey to Kreisau” and “Karski.” Both plays have at their core Marc’s strong commitment to ‘stand witness,’ to tell these two compelling stories of individual resistance to Hitler’s N**i regime. With deep sadness, we note the death of Blue Pumpkin Productions’ co-founder Marc P. Smith, on March 23, 2011, at the age of 77.
Blue Pumpkin Productions Blue Pumpkin Productions, an active corporation since 1999, was established by Marc P. and Susan L. Smith to engage in a variety of entertainment-related projects for stage, film, and other media.
